Technical Field

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of disinfection water treatment, and in particular to a disinfection water treatment system and a water treatment device. Background Art

[0002] The hospital disinfection supply center is an important unit for disinfecting medical equipment and materials. To ensure the disinfection effect of medical equipment and the integrity of equipment materials, it is crucial to ensure that clean pure water, especially the water used for terminal rinsing, meets the standards (for example, the conductivity of the water used for terminal rinsing needs to be less than 15us / cm).

[0003] In practical applications, raw water is usually treated using conventional membrane purification technology. However, although conventional membrane purification technology can remove impurities and microorganisms in water to a certain extent, it is still difficult to meet the standards for terminal rinsing water. In addition, when non-standard terminal rinsing water is used to disinfect medical equipment and materials, it may cause secondary pollution, thereby threatening the safety and health of patients.

[0004] Therefore, it is necessary to improve conventional membrane purification technology so that the treated water meets the standards for terminal rinsing water. Utility Model Content

[0025] In one embodiment of the present application, the filtration and reverse osmosis module includes: a filtration module and a reverse osmosis module; the water outlet of the raw water tank is connected to the water inlet of the filtration module, the water outlet of the filtration module is connected to the water inlet of the reverse osmosis module, and the water outlet of the reverse osmosis module is connected to the water inlet of the pure water tank.

[0026] In this embodiment, the filtration module removes impurities such as suspended matter, colloids, and bacteria from the raw water. The reverse osmosis module is a first-stage reverse osmosis device that removes impurities such as suspended matter, colloids, bacteria, ions, organic matter, and heavy metals from the raw water. The filtration of the raw water by the filtration module and the reverse osmosis module improves its purity. The reverse osmosis module can also be configured as a combination of a first-stage reverse osmosis device and a second-stage reverse osmosis device, as required.

[0027] In one embodiment of the present application, the filtration module includes: a mechanical filter, an activated carbon filter, a softening filter and a precision filter; the water outlet of the raw water tank is connected to the water inlet of the mechanical filter, the water outlet of the mechanical filter is connected to the water inlet of the activated carbon filter, the water outlet of the activated carbon filter is connected to the water inlet of the softening filter, the water outlet of the softening filter is connected to the water inlet of the precision filter, and the water outlet of the precision filter is connected to the water inlet of the reverse osmosis module.

[0028] In this embodiment, a mechanical filter utilizes a filter medium to remove impurities such as suspended matter, colloids, and organic matter from water. As raw water flows through the filter layer within the filter, suspended matter and colloidal particles in the raw water are retained by the filter media, thereby reducing the turbidity of the raw water. An activated carbon filter, primarily filled with activated carbon, utilizes the adsorption properties of the activated carbon to remove impurities such as organic matter, oxides, residual chlorine, and some heavy metal ions from the raw water, while also reducing the color of the raw water. A softening filter utilizes an ion exchange resin to adsorb and decompose ions in the raw water, thereby reducing the hardness of the raw water. A precision filter utilizes the pores of a filter element (e.g., a polypropylene filter element) to mechanically filter, retaining or adsorbing trace suspended particles, colloids, microorganisms, and other impurities remaining in the raw water. It efficiently removes solid particles 0.01 μm and larger from the raw water and controls the oil mist concentration to below 0.01 ppm / wt. The raw water is sequentially filtered through the mechanical filter, activated carbon filter, softening filter, and precision filter, effectively removing impurities from the raw water and reducing its color, hardness, and oil mist concentration.

[0031] In one embodiment of the present application, the disinfection water treatment system also includes: an oxidation-reduction potential monitoring device and a proton exchange membrane ozone device; the oxidation-reduction potential monitoring device is arranged on the connecting pipeline between the water outlet of the ultraviolet sterilization device and the water inlet of the three-way valve, and is used to monitor the oxidation-reduction potential of the water in the connecting pipeline; the ozone output end of the proton exchange membrane ozone device is connected to the ozone input end of the pure water tank, and is used to be turned on when the oxidation-reduction potential monitoring result is unqualified.

[0032] In this embodiment, the redox potential monitoring device is used to online monitor the redox potential of the water in the connecting pipe. If the redox potential of the water in the connecting pipe is less than a preset redox potential threshold, the redox potential monitoring result is determined to be unqualified; if the redox potential of the water in the connecting pipe is greater than or equal to the preset redox potential threshold, the redox potential monitoring result is determined to be qualified. When the redox potential monitoring result is unqualified, the proton exchange membrane ozone device is activated, and the ozone generated by the proton exchange membrane ozone device is input into the pure water tank. The ozone disinfects and sterilizes the water in the pure water tank, removes organic matter, reduces water color, removes water odor, controls algae concentration, removes inorganic substances such as iron and manganese, as well as hydrogen sulfide and sulfide, thereby adjusting the redox potential of the water in the pure water tank.

[0033] In this embodiment, the conductivity monitoring device and the oxidation-reduction potential monitoring device select the water point position as the monitoring position on the connecting pipeline. If the conductivity monitoring result at the water point position is qualified and the oxidation-reduction potential monitoring result is qualified, it means that the water at the water point position can be used as terminal rinsing water; if the conductivity monitoring result at the water point position is unqualified and the oxidation-reduction potential monitoring result is qualified, the first water outlet is controlled to be opened and the second water outlet is closed, and the water in the connecting pipeline flows into the raw water tank and is filtered and disinfected again until the conductivity monitoring result of the water after re-treatment is qualified and the oxidation-reduction potential monitoring result is qualified; if the conductivity monitoring result at the water point position is unqualified and the oxidation-reduction potential monitoring result is unqualified, the first water outlet is controlled to be opened and the second water outlet is closed. The water inlet is closed, and the proton exchange membrane ozone device is turned on. The water in the connecting pipe flows into the raw water tank, and is filtered and disinfected again. The redox potential in the water is adjusted by the proton exchange membrane ozone device until the conductivity monitoring result of the water after the second treatment is qualified and the redox potential monitoring result is qualified. If the conductivity monitoring result at the water point is qualified and the redox potential monitoring result is unqualified, the first water outlet is controlled to be closed and the second water outlet is opened, and the proton exchange membrane ozone device is turned on. The water in the connecting pipe flows into the pure water tank, and the redox potential in the water is adjusted by the proton exchange membrane ozone device. The water in the pure water tank is sterilized by the ultraviolet sterilization device until the conductivity monitoring result of the water after the second treatment is qualified and the redox potential monitoring result is qualified. Through the dual monitoring of conductivity and redox potential, not only can the water at the water point be guaranteed to meet the standards for end-rinsing water, but also the treatment effect of the disinfection water treatment system is further improved.
